Download Checklist: Avoiding Confusing Look-Alikes

When you’re installing any browser, it’s worth doing a quick authenticity check especially because browsers handle sensitive data like saved passwords and payment sessions.

  1. Verify the developer/publisher name and review history where you’re installing from.
  2. Check the “What’s new” or update notes to see whether maintenance looks consistent.
  3. Scan recent reviews for patterns (for example: sudden complaint spikes about ads or crashes).
  4. Confirm permissions are reasonable for a browser (and be cautious with anything that feels excessive).

Privacy and Permissions: What to Review

A browser sits between you and the internet, so privacy habits matter. Even if you’re not changing anything complicated, these checks help:

  • Cookies: Consider blocking third-party cookies if the option exists.
  • Site permissions: Only allow location, microphone, and camera access when needed.
  • Saved passwords: Use a trusted password manager if you want stronger control across devices.
  • History controls: Clear browsing data on a schedule if you share your phone or tablet.

A good rule of thumb: if a permission doesn’t match a feature you actively use, keep it off until you need it.

Common Issues and Fast Fixes

  • Pages feel slow: Reduce open tabs, clear cached data, and disable heavy add-ons or extras you don’t use.
  • Too many pop-ups: Enable pop-up blocking and tighten site permissions for notifications.
  • Video won’t play: Try turning off data-saving features for that site and refresh the page.
  • Sign-in problems: Clear cookies for the specific site and re-login; sometimes a stale session causes loops.

FAQ

Is it okay to install a browser from outside an app store?

It can be, but only if you know exactly what you’re downloading and can verify the source. When possible, prefer official distribution channels and verified signatures.

Will it replace my default browser?

You can set it as default in your device settings, or keep it as a secondary browser for specific workflows like reading or gesture navigation.

What should I do before syncing accounts?

Review privacy settings first, then enable sync only if you truly need cross-device continuity for bookmarks or history.
